ScienceWorks Hands-On Museum in , is a science museum, founded as a non-profit organization in 2001 by a small group of families. The goal was to use an existing 26,000 sq. ft. building to create an interactive science center, to serve the region's schools toward Oregon State science standards. is situated 3,600 feet northwest of Fire Station 2.
